I’d recommend a female. We had a male that was very hyper even after being cut. He would hurdle over the furniture & would not stop yapping when a visitor came to the house. Little sucker would find small plastic toys of our kids & he would chew them to pieces
Now we have a female & much more controllable & more subdued personality
They are protective of the family. Great alert dogs if something’s going on outside they’ll let you know. Very smart dogs & usually quick on house training. Good luck
